Pakistan reports the highest daily COVID-19 cases in more than 3 months!
Citizens seem to be not taking the COVD-19 fifth wave threat seriously as Carona cases and casualties related to it continue to rise across the country with an obvious surge in Omicron variant cases.
On Wednesday, Pakistan has recorded the highest number of coronavirus infections — 2,074 cases.
As per the National Command and Operations Centre’s (NCOC) data, Pakistan last reported 24, 2021, more than three months ago, in September.
The COVID positivity rate has now surged to 4.70% and overall infection cases have jumped past 1.309 million.
The country has also registered 13 deaths in the last 24 hours, the highest since December 15, 2021, pushing the death toll to 28,987.
